The following 20 bamboo species are accorded as the best bamboo species in the world and have a high priority for large scale cultivation, depending on objective and end use of the crop. The criteria for including these bamboos in the list are:

Criteria not included in this study are physical and mechanical properties, among many other variables. When taking these criteria into account Guadua angustifolia and Phyllostachys edulis (Moso bamboo) are undoubtedly the best bamboo species for construction and industrial use, especially in regards to strength and size.
The Bamboo species are shown in alphabetical order not by ranking!
Species Name |
C |
RI |
E |
CL |
SL |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Bambusa balcooa | ++ | ++ | ++ | h, d | m, r |
| Bambusa bambos | ++ | ++ | ++ | h, d, s | r, m, p |
| Bambusa blumeana | ++ | ++ | ++ | h, d, s | r, m, p |
| Bambusa polymorpha | + | + | - | h, d | r, m |
| Bambusa textilis | + | ++ | + | st | r, m |
| Bambusa tulda | + | ++ | + | h, d | r, m |
| Bambusa vulgaris | - | - | ++ | h, d, s | r, m, p |
| Cephalostachyum pergracile | + | ++ | + | h, d | m |
| Dendrocalamus asper | ++ | + | ++ | h, d | r |
| Dendrocalamus giganteus | + | + | + | h | r |
| Dendrocalamus latiflorus | ++ | + | + | h | r |
| Dendrocalamus strictus | ++ | + | ++ | d, s | m, p |
| Gigantochloa apus | + | ++ | ++ | h | r |
| Gigantochloa levis | + | ++ | ++ | h | r |
| Gigantochloa pseudoarundinacea | ++ | + | + | h, d | r |
| Guadua angustifolia | ++ | ++ | ++ | h | r, m |
| Melocanna baccifera | + | ++ | + | h | r |
| Ochlandra sps. | + | + | + | h | r |
| Phyllostachys edulis | ++ | ++ | ++ | t | r, m |
| Thyrsostachys siamensis | ++ | ++ | ++ | d | m |
Legend:
C = Commercialization Potential: High (++), medium (+), and little (-).
RI = Rural Industries: High (++), medium (+), and little (-).
E = Environmental Rehabilitation: High (++), medium (+), and little (-).
CL = Climate: humid tropics (h), dry tropics (d), subtropics (st), semi-arid (s), temperate (t).
SL = Soils: rich (r), medium (m), poor (p).
